What Are Tilt-Up Garage Doors?
Tilt-up garage doors are designed to open by tilting upwards, using a hinge mechanism at the top of the door. Unlike traditional overhead doors, which slide along tracks, tilt-up doors swing outwards before lifting, providing a seamless and elegant look. They come in various materials, including wood, fiberglass, and steel, making them versatile for different home styles.
Pros of Tilt-Up Garage Doors
1. Aesthetic Appeal
One of the most significant advantages of tilt-up garage doors is their aesthetic appeal. These doors offer a clean, contemporary look that can enhance your home’s curb appeal. Available in various finishes and colors, tilt-up doors can be customized to match your home's exterior, giving it a cohesive and stylish appearance.
2. Space-Saving Design
Tilt-up garage doors are an excellent choice for homeowners with limited space. Since they do not require tracks on the walls or ceiling, they provide more room for storage in the garage. This feature is particularly beneficial for smaller garages where every inch counts.
3. Durability and Low Maintenance
Tilt-up garage doors are typically made from durable materials that can withstand the elements. Whether you choose steel or fiberglass, these doors are resistant to rust, chipping, and fading. Additionally, they require minimal maintenance, making them an ideal option for busy homeowners in Harris and Liberty County. Regular inspections and occasional cleaning are usually all that is needed to keep them in good shape.
4. Energy Efficiency
Modern tilt-up garage doors are often insulated, which can help maintain a stable temperature in your garage. This energy-efficient feature can lead to lower energy bills, especially if your garage is attached to your home. Insulation also provides soundproofing, which can be a significant advantage if your garage is used as a workspace or play area.
5. Increased Security
Tilt-up garage doors offer enhanced security features compared to traditional garage doors. Their sturdy construction and locking mechanisms provide a higher level of protection against break-ins. Homeowners can feel more secure knowing that their belongings are safe.
Cons of Tilt-Up Garage Doors
1. Higher Initial Cost
While tilt-up garage doors offer numerous advantages, they often come with a higher initial price tag compared to standard overhead doors. The cost can vary depending on the material and design you choose. Homeowners should consider their budget before making a decision, as the investment can be significant.
2. Limited Headroom
Tilt-up doors require a certain amount of headroom for proper operation. If your garage has low ceilings, this design may not be the best fit. It's essential to measure your garage space before purchasing to ensure that a tilt-up door will function correctly.
3. Potential for Wear and Tear
Although tilt-up doors are generally durable, the hinge mechanism is susceptible to wear and tear over time. Regular maintenance is crucial to keep the door operating smoothly. Homeowners should be mindful of any unusual noises or difficulties when opening or closing the door, as these may indicate the need for repairs.
4. Weather Sensitivity
While many tilt-up garage doors offer insulation, they may not be as effective in extreme weather conditions compared to some other designs. Homeowners in Harris and Liberty County should consider local climate factors when choosing a garage door. If your area experiences severe weather, it may be worth exploring additional reinforcement options.
5. Installation Complexity
Installing a tilt-up garage door can be more complex than standard doors. The mechanism requires precise alignment and installation to function correctly. Homeowners may need to hire a professional for installation, which can add to the overall expense. It's essential to work with a reputable garage door contractor to ensure a smooth installation process.
